> > If your primary storage were able to successfully transition into
> > maintenance mode, you'd be able to remove it. You'll need a second PS
> > attached to the cluster, so vm's can migrate offe storage that's going
> > into maintenance OR disable the zone and nuke the system vm's power
> > down the guest vm's wait for storage cleanup to run, then try the
> > process of putting the storage into maintenance and removing it.
